Common questions

How many calories are in Paté Basque Piquant?

Paté Basque Piquant by Orocbat has 338 kcal per 100 g. One serving (100 g) is about 338 kcal.

How much protein is in Paté Basque Piquant?

Paté Basque Piquant contains 16 g of protein per 100 g — about 16 g per 100 g serving.

Is Paté Basque Piquant a good source of protein?

Yes — 16 g of protein per 100 g, supplying 19% of its calories. That makes it a good protein source.

Is Paté Basque Piquant keto-friendly?

With 1 g total carbs (about 1 g net carbs) per 100 g, it fits low-carb and keto eating patterns in normal portions.

Is Paté Basque Piquant high in saturated fat?

It has 11 g of saturated fat per 100 g — 55% of the daily value, which counts as high.

Is Paté Basque Piquant high in sodium?

Yes — 940 mg of sodium per 100 g, about 41% of the daily value.

Why does Paté Basque Piquant have a Nutri-Score of E?

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from saturated fat (11 g), sodium (940 mg); points in favor come from protein (16 g). Overall that places it in band E.

How much Paté Basque Piquant is 100 calories?

About 30 g of Paté Basque Piquant equals 100 kcal. It is energy-dense, so small amounts add up quickly.
